Senator Haruna Manu, representing Taraba Central Senatorial District in the National Assembly, has facilitated the establishment of a 4-megawatt (4MW) solar power plant for Bali town in Bali Local Government Area of Taraba State. The project is expected to boost electricity supply in the community and provide a more reliable and sustainable source of power for residents, businesses and other economic activities.
The initiative is part of efforts to address the persistent electricity challenges facing communities in Taraba State while supporting local development and economic growth. The proposed solar plant is expected to improve access to electricity, reduce dependence on conventional power sources and create an enabling environment for businesses and residents in Bali and surrounding communities.
